Keystone Meats All Natural Heat and Serve Canned Turkey offers a premium, fully cooked, and shelf-stable lean protein option made from 97% fat-free white turkey meat and sea salt. USDA-approved and made in the USA, this gluten-free canned meat is perfect for quick meals, emergency preparedness, and everyday convenience, boasting a 5-year shelf life without preservatives or artificial ingredients.

Nice product for long-term food storage
Canned turkey like this is good to store for emergencies or quick on-the-go cooking, but you have to accept the fact that the taste is not as intense as fresh turkey and the texture isn't the same either. Still, a good choice for long-term emergency food stocks because the price is lower than other comparable products and the quality is just as good. We found it costing less at Walmart online, but we plan to keep adding to our stocks wherever we get the lowest price. Good in casseroles, mixed with mac-and-cheese or used to make a turkey salad spread for sandwiches. We've also tried it mixed with chopped boiled cabbage and that worked too. Good product.

Nice Chunks of Turkey UPDATED 12/2/2014
I really enjoy this product. Enough turkey breast for 4 good-size servings in the 14.5 ozs. can (I eat more than 2 ozs. at a time ;). Meat was in very large chunks and has the consistency of a pot roast. Moist. Tender. Cooked through. Taste and smells like turkey. Not really sliceable, like a roasted bird. I eat this by itself on a plate, mixed-in dressing/stuffing, piled-on mashed potatoes, SOS, in Shepard's Pie, Enchiladas, Taco's...the list will go on.If I hadn't have already made my Original Idahoan Mashed Potatoes, I would have used the salty released broth for them, next time...
